Impending Inclement Weather

Good afternoon-

Due to inclement weather that is expected to create unsafe travel conditions, evening activities are cancelled tonight and tomorrow. Tuesday, February 2nd, will be a remote learning day for JSHS students and a snow day for elementary school students.

This distinction is made because JSHS students lost two learning days when we transitioned to remote learning this fall. This shortened the semester at the JSHS by two days and many students are still working to complete competencies and meet requirements for the term which closes this Friday, February 5th. For this reason, tomorrow will be a remote learning and remote workday at the JSHS.

Meals for tomorrow will be sent home with students today.

The second deliberative session will take place as scheduled tomorrow evening at 6:00 PM.

All school staff will work remotely tomorrow to allow the DPW department and our custodial crew time to clean up our roadways, sidewalks, and entranceways. Administrators and front office staff will answer phones during regular hours. All other staff will be available via email.

Please travel safely, shovel frequently, and enjoy the beauty of winter.
